    I don't mind if prices are driven lower by actual economic reasons. Like, if something comes back and the price drops, or if people just don't want to buy it very much. But if something is in high demand and players try to undercut the price of it by saying things like "buying cheap rares, come if you're desperate", that's the thing I don't like.

    I guess its the intention of it? If prices drop naturally and someone decides to buy it because its lowered, that's fine. But if someone is trying to cheat players out of cubits they should be getting just to make some quick profit, that's the stuff I'm not okay with.
